Witty Wicklow
Writers Workshop
Three non-Irish writers based in County Wicklow — Vitor Vicente (Bray), Jeroen Vandommele (Greystones) and Maria Stavropoulou(Newtownmountkennedy) — brought their lively Witty Wicklow Writers Workshop to a live audience for the first time at Greystones Library.
​
It was an evening of creativity, humour and conversation, structured around three themes:
Bohemians and Writers’ Stereotypes, Pen Names, and Having a Pint (or a Coffee) with My Character.
The event blended literary curiosity with local charm and concluded with short readings from each author.
The December session returns to its online format on The Witty Vitor Podcast, and the group will go live again in January — this time in Dublin.

Eretz Israel
Wednesday Webinars

Between Sirens and Psalms: The Power of Conversation in a Time of War was a special episode marking Rabbi Jonathan Sacks’s Global Day of Learning.
Portuguese author Vitor Vicente and Israeli licensed guide Marco Alexander explored the power of dialogue, prayer and human connection during moments of crisis.
Inspired by Rabbi Sacks’s teaching that “Torah is a commentary on life, and life is a commentary on Torah,” the conversation reflected on:
​
-
Faith and communication in times of war
-
Prayer as personal dialogue with G-d
-
How words shape our world — and our humanity
-
The meaning of listening in Jewish tradition
-
Finding calm and purpose amid uncertainty
This session offered a thoughtful space for reflection, resilience and meaningful conversation.
